Spacewaves and the Exploration for Extraterrestrial Intelligence
The immensity of space has long captivated humanity's imagination, inspiring us to ponder the possibility of life beyond our planet. Scientists|Astronomers|Researchers tirelessly scan the cosmos, searching for signatures of extraterrestrial intelligence (SETI). One primary method involves decoding radio waves, known as spacewaves, which could potentially transmit from advanced civilizations. The detection of even a weak artificial signal would revolutionize our understanding of the universe and establish that we are not alone.
